Heat oven to 350°F. Spray 2 1/2-quart baking dish with cooking spray. In 12-inch nonstick skillet, cook bacon over medium heat 4 to 5 minutes or until crisp, stirring occasionally. Remove from skillet. Add onion to drippings in skillet. Cook 3 to 4 minutes or until onion is tender, stirring occasionally. Stir in barbecue sauce, preserves, water and whiskey. Bring to a full rolling boil. Stir in beans and bacon. Spoon mixture into baking dish. Bake 30 to 35 minutes or until bubbly, stirring occasionally.Tips: You can use any smoked bacon for this recipe.If you prefer a nonalcoholic ingredient, substitute apple juice for the bourbon.
